Zombex
Album:Zombex
Publish date:26 Mar 2025
Catalog #:LTU40
BPM: 141Key: F♯ minorDuration: 6:54ISRC: DEKB72513738

Related artists

Loading...Loading...Loading...

Related releases

Loading...Loading...Loading...